Meet the Flock: The Masterminds Behind the Mystery
So, who exactly are these Sheep Detectives? Well, imagine a group of sheep, not just munching on grass and looking picturesque, but actively solving crimes! It sounds a bit outlandish, right? But that’s part of the charm, guys. Our lead investigator, Barnaby, is a ram with more brains than brawn, a keen eye for detail, and an uncanny ability to sniff out clues (sometimes literally, thanks to his superior nasal passages). Then there's Penelope, a ewe whose gentle demeanor hides a razor-sharp intellect and an almost psychic intuition. She’s the one who notices the subtle emotional cues and the things others overlook. And let’s not forget Cuthbert, the slightly skittish but incredibly agile lamb, whose small size allows him to go where others can’t, often providing crucial, albeit slightly panicked, eyewitness accounts or retrieving hard-to-reach evidence. This unusual trio forms the backbone of our investigation agency, operating from a quaint little barn on the outskirts of a peaceful village, a place that, ironically, seems to attract more than its fair share of peculiar happenings. Their methods might be unconventional – involving a lot of bleating, head-butting for emphasis, and perhaps the occasional synchronized grazing to ponder over evidence – but their results are undeniably effective. They’ve cracked cases that have baffled the local constabulary, from missing prize-winning pumpkins to perplexing pet disappearances. The real magic lies in how the author brings these animal characters to life, imbuing them with distinct personalities and motivations that are both relatable and hilariously animalistic. You’ll find yourself rooting for Barnaby as he meticulously pieces together evidence, empathizing with Penelope’s gentle insights, and cheering on Cuthbert as he bravely faces his fears. It's a testament to great storytelling when you can suspend disbelief and become fully invested in the adventures of a team of sheep solving crimes. Their unique perspective on the human (and animal) world often leads to breakthroughs that logical human detectives might miss, offering a fresh and delightful take on the genre. The Case of the Pilfered Pastries: A Sticky Situation
One of the most memorable cases tackled by The Sheep Detectives has to be the infamous 'Case of the Pilfered Pastries.' This wasn't just any theft; it was an assault on the very fabric of village tranquility, involving the disappearance of Mrs. Higgins’ prize-winning blueberry pies right before the annual village fête. The stakes were high, the aroma of injustice was strong, and the village baker was beside himself. Our intrepid sheep, led by the ever-so-determined Barnaby, were called in. The scene of the crime was chaotic – flour dust everywhere, a faint scent of blueberries, and not a pie in sight. The local constable, a well-meaning but somewhat bumbling fellow named Officer Pumble, had already declared it a 'wild animal' incident, but Barnaby wasn’t convinced. He noticed tiny, almost invisible, floury footprints that were far too delicate for a fox or badger. Penelope, using her keen observational skills, pointed out a peculiar smudge of purple on the window latch, too high for most ground-dwelling culprits. Cuthbert, meanwhile, had bravely (and with much trembling) investigated the nearby rooftops, reporting a faint rustling sound coming from an unexpected place. The investigation took them through the village market, across Farmer McGregor’s fence (much to his chagrin), and into the shadowy corners of the old mill. They interviewed disgruntled squirrels, gossiping magpies, and even a very stoic badger who claimed to be on an alibi (he was busy guarding his sett). The clues were scattered like wool fibers in a strong wind, and the pressure was mounting as the fête loomed. Barnaby had to use his considerable intellect to deduce the perpetrator’s modus operandi, Penelope’s empathy helped uncover a motive rooted in envy, and Cuthbert’s agility proved crucial in apprehending the surprisingly nimble thief. This case truly showcased the unique talents of the Sheep Detectives, demonstrating how their different strengths complemented each other perfectly. It was a delightful puzzle, filled with red herrings, unexpected alliances, and a chase scene that involved more bleating than shouting. The resolution was as satisfying as a perfectly baked pie, leaving the villagers amazed and the Sheep Detectives ready for their next ewe-nique challenge.
